Obtaining winter warmth without sporting that Everest-expedition style can be difficult. The North Face Women's Upper West Side Down Jacket, however, delivers toasty 700-fill goose down without making it look like you're about to tackle a techy ice climb.

  • A sleek women-specific fit and flattering quilt lines mean you get warmth without bulk
  • DWR coating sheds light flurries
  • Insulated hood boosts warmth when you don't have a beanie with you
  • Long length covers your bum and thighs while you walk the city streets

Bottom Line: Warmth in the city.

Other reviewers were spot on - this jacket runs small. I am 5'6", ~145#, size 8-10 and usually wear a Medium. I ordered two other down jackets in Medium, both fit perfectly. At the same time, I ordered this jacket in Large. It fit perfectly. The length landed just above my knees. The hood had this strange elastic band around the front opening, sort of hugged my forehead. Not flattering. It did not have any interior pockets. Ended up keeping the North Face Triple C Down Jacket (size Medium). Its hood didn't have that strange elastic band around the front opening, had an interior pocket, and the length fell below my knees. It was also a bit more fitted in the mid-section to give the (slimming) appearance of a waistline. This should keep me warmer in Boston winters.

I have the arctic jacket in small and its very warm and love it...got this upper west down in small and its a little more fitted but stretches, tighter under the arms. I tried on the medium its a little looser and the sleeve and length is even longer so I decided small. The sleeves are longer but its warm and very light weight...compared to my arctic i think the arctic is warmer because of its hyvent shell 550 fill and arctic is definitely heavier in weight. Even with the 700 fill the shell is not wind resistant and the down does come out of the jacket with wear...i gave 4stars because i do like upper west down but its not as warm as expected.

I did a lot of research before choosing this as my first long down coat. I really needed something warm since I just recently moved to the mountains but I didn't want to look like a bag lady. I also didn't want it to be too heavy or bulky. I liked this coat the best out of all the long down coats I tried because I thought the fit was the cutest: it is more fitted and therefore more stylish and girly looking than some others I tried. I originally planned to go with the black color, but the eggplant purple actually looks really pretty in person so I ended up getting that! The color is understated with a gray color on the inside and is a nice change from the black. I am 5'9, 130 lb and needed the medium for the arm length. The only thing missing from this coat is a cozy soft inner fleece lining that was in some of the other down coats I tried. But other than that I love it. And it is super warm!

Material:
nylon ripstop (20D), DWR coating 
Insulation:
700-fill goose down 
Fabric Waterproof Rating:
water-resistant 
Hood:
yes, fixed, , insulated 
Fit:
feminine 
Center Back Length:
37.25 in 
Length:
above-knee 
Pockets:
2 hand 
Weight:
19.75 oz 
Recommended Use:
casual winterwear 
Manufacturer Warranty:
lifetime
